O.V. Wright - Let's Straighten It Out



For me Let's Straighten It Out is THE song when it comes to bluesy southern soul. It's one of the many great cuts on O.V. Wright's album The Bottom Line (1978). Some would say that the sound of Hi Records was losing a bit of it's tightness during the late 70's but this album is solid gold from start to finish. I find it to be the strongest release of the label in late 70's. O.V. Wright's collaboration with the late great Willie Mitchell works perfectly on the album. The result is not as sexy and slick as with Al Green/Willie Mitchell collaborations but it's equally soulful and somehow a lot more intense and powerful.



On top of this one being a favorite southern soul tune, it's been sampled by RZA on one of my all time favorite Wu Tang beats.

Party Lights



Party Lights x 2. The first track is one of the latest tunes Kim Tolliver cut before she gave up the music business for good. It's a solid boogie joint, nothing above par but she's got a great, strong voice. One of those voices that should have brought her appreciation and success besides soul music collectors but for some reason that never happened. The other track is a great edit of First Love's killer boogie cut Party Lights. I love the original but Liquid Pegasus does a good job with the edit.

Four Tops - Feel Free



I copped Four Tops' Catfish recently from a fleamarket for 1 EUR. A great discovery considering I wasn't expecting anything above average but I'm happy to say I was wrong and poorly educated when it comes to finding sweet soul music.

Catfish is a solid album with a smooth and positive late 70's groove and beautiful vocals. Feel Free, Strung Out For Your Love and Look At My Baby are all great cuts for Sunday afternoons. Make sure to cop the album if you see a copy getting dusty in a dollar bin.

The Carstairs - It Really Hurts Me Girl (1979 Tom Moulton Remix)



I was browsing through my HD looking for some northern soul and I came across to a wonderful alternative Tom Moulton mix of the all-time northern soul groover, It Really Hurts Me Girl. This file isn't my own rip and I wasn't able to identify the original audio source for sure.

Discogs has one entry for the remix and it's on a rather new CD compilation but there's no entries on vinyl. The file name says 1979 remix. My friend Google who's deep in the northern soul game said that there is a UK 12" maxi single with two Tom Moulton remixes so I guess this one is either one of those. The ones who know the history of these alternative mixes, please educate me. Anyways, it's a solid version of a classic northern soul dancer.
